Third Update on the Selection Process for the Next President and Vice-Chancellor

In order to restore public confidence in the selection process for its next President and Vice-Chancellor, the Université de Moncton has decided to launch a second selection process in the spring of 2019.

This decision was made today at an extraordinary meeting of the Board of Governors, made necessary by a violation of confidentiality uncovered during the current selection process and calling the integrity of the process itself into question. This violation of confidentiality was the subject of two updates on October 16 and 18, 2018.

In light of the fact that this second selection process is designed to restore the confidence of the university community and the public, the Selection Advisory Committee will be composed of new members. Expectations are that it will be set up in the spring of 2019.

The violation of confidentiality observed during the present selection process was an opportunity for the Board of Governors to reflect on the importance of strengthening the confidentiality measures surrounding the selection process for executives. “It’s our duty to create and maintain trust among members of the university community, our partners, our suppliers, our stakeholders and the public in general. Thus, it is very important that we constantly review our processes in light of this imperative,” said the Chair of the Board of Governors, Edith Doucet.

The Board of Governors mandates the interim President and Vice-Chancellor, Jacques Paul Couturier, to ensure continuity in dealing with matters already under way at the Université and to complete the implementation of its strategic plan until June 30, 2020. “The Board of Governors wishes to thank the interim President and Vice-Chancellor for all his work over the past year,” Ms. Doucet added. “The fact that he has agreed to extend his term shows his strong commitment to furthering the Université de Moncton’s mission. He will continue to lead the troops enthusiastically until we have a new President and Vice-Chancellor in place.”

The selection process for a new President and Vice-Chancellor may take an average of up to 15 months after the start of this second round.
